한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ina
Innanzitutto, la stabilità e la natura multipiattaforma del linguaggio Java gli fanno occupare una posizione importante nello sviluppo di applicazioni a livello aziendale. Per migliorare il proprio livello di informatizzazione, molte aziende cercano soluzioni di sviluppo Java. Ciò si traduce in un gran numero di attività di sviluppo Java, sia che si tratti di creare nuovi sistemi o di aggiornare e mantenere sistemi esistenti.
Tuttavia, assumere compiti nello sviluppo Java non è sempre facile. Da un lato, la concorrenza sul mercato è feroce e gli sviluppatori devono migliorare continuamente il proprio livello tecnico e la qualità complessiva per distinguersi tra molti concorrenti. D'altra parte, i clienti hanno requisiti sempre più elevati per i progetti. Non si concentrano solo sulla realizzazione delle funzioni, ma hanno anche standard severi in termini di prestazioni, sicurezza, esperienza dell'utente, ecc.
Per gli sviluppatori, svolgere attività di sviluppo Java richiede buone capacità di comunicazione. Prima dell'inizio del progetto, è necessario comprendere appieno le esigenze e le aspettative del cliente per evitare ritardi o fallimenti del progetto dovuti a requisiti poco chiari. Durante il progetto, è necessario comunicare tempestivamente lo stato di avanzamento con il cliente, rispondere alle domande del cliente e garantire che il progetto si muova nella giusta direzione.
Inoltre, il lavoro di squadra è anche un fattore chiave nelle attività di sviluppo Java. Un grande progetto di sviluppo Java spesso richiede che più sviluppatori collaborino per completarlo. Nel team, ogni membro ha le proprie competenze e responsabilità e deve cooperare e supportarsi a vicenda per migliorare l'efficienza e la qualità del progetto.
In termini di tecnologia, con l’avvento di nuove tecnologie come il cloud computing, i big data e l’intelligenza artificiale, gli sviluppatori Java devono anche apprendere e padroneggiare continuamente nuove conoscenze e competenze e applicarle a compiti di sviluppo reali. Ad esempio, le piattaforme di cloud computing vengono utilizzate per distribuire applicazioni Java, la tecnologia dei big data viene utilizzata per elaborare enormi quantità di dati e gli algoritmi di intelligenza artificiale vengono combinati per migliorare il livello di intelligenza del sistema.
Allo stesso tempo, l'uso di framework e strumenti open source apporta comodità anche alle attività di sviluppo Java. Famosi framework open source come Spring e Hibernate hanno notevolmente migliorato l'efficienza dello sviluppo e la qualità del codice. Gli sviluppatori possono scegliere in modo flessibile framework e strumenti open source appropriati in base alle esigenze del progetto per costruire rapidamente l'architettura del progetto.
Tuttavia, anche le attività di sviluppo Java devono affrontare alcuni rischi potenziali. Ad esempio, i cambiamenti nei requisiti del progetto possono causare ritardi nell’avanzamento dello sviluppo e un aumento dei costi. Inoltre, i problemi legati alla proprietà intellettuale non possono essere ignorati Se durante il processo di sviluppo vengono utilizzati codici o tecnologie non autorizzati, potrebbero sorgere controversie legali.
Per affrontare queste sfide e rischi, gli sviluppatori e le imprese devono adottare una serie di misure. Gli sviluppatori devono migliorare costantemente le proprie capacità e qualità, prestare attenzione agli ultimi sviluppi del settore e alle tendenze di sviluppo tecnologico e rafforzare la comunicazione e l'apprendimento con i colleghi. Le imprese devono istituire un sistema completo di gestione dei progetti, rafforzare la supervisione e il controllo dei progetti e valutare ragionevolmente i rischi e i costi del progetto.
In generale, l'assunzione di attività di sviluppo Java è un fenomeno importante nel campo dello sviluppo software, che comporta sia opportunità che sfide. Solo adattandoci costantemente ai cambiamenti e migliorando le nostre forze possiamo affermarci in questo mercato altamente competitivo.